الدَّار is how you say “home” in Arabic. Hear it pronounced and see it used in a real example sentence from classical texts below.
تخرب إحداهن الدين بعد أن تخرب الدار،
One of them ruins the religion after she ruins the home,
الدَّارَ — the home. The object of the subjunctive verb, shown by its accusative ending, which marks what receives the ruining. The 'the' makes it definite, the particular home that is destroyed, and its position after the verb is normal Arabic order for an object.
